Output 58e26977263223afb6ccb4948bfff8c3e7a653a88edc37e1e9f4406fd9191517:43

value
750455
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5c1e5c1e7f1659466877d00ab183cece17735368 OP_EQUAL
address
3A66TdYQ8TSkXXkKthdDka9KHhBG4bZrsa
transaction
58e26977263223afb6ccb4948bfff8c3e7a653a88edc37e1e9f4406fd9191517